Data flow: Stibo Systems ? Sprinklr
Use Stibo Systems as the trusted source for product names, descriptions, attributes, categories, and compliance fields, then feed that approved product data into Sprinklr for social publishing and campaign execution. Marketing teams can build posts, paid social ads, and promotional content using consistent product information across regions and channels.
Business value: Reduces product messaging errors, shortens campaign setup time, and ensures brand and product consistency across social channels.
Data flow: Stibo Systems ? Sprinklr, with updates from Sprinklr ? Stibo Systems where needed
Integrate customer master records from Stibo Systems into Sprinklr so care agents and social teams have a reliable view of customer identity, segmentation, and account context when responding to social messages. If Sprinklr captures new contact details or corrected customer attributes during service interactions, those updates can be sent back for governance review and master data enrichment.
Business value: Improves case handling accuracy, supports faster routing to the right team, and helps maintain a single trusted customer profile.
Data flow: Stibo Systems ? Sprinklr
Load product hierarchies, brand structures, customer segments, and market definitions from Stibo Systems into Sprinklr to improve social listening and analytics. This allows teams to tag mentions by product line, region, or customer segment and compare sentiment and engagement against governed master data structures.
Business value: Produces more accurate reporting, better root-cause analysis, and clearer visibility into which products or segments are driving customer sentiment.
Data flow: Bi-directional
When a new product is introduced in Stibo Systems, the approved master record can trigger content creation workflows in Sprinklr. Marketing teams draft launch posts, FAQs, and response templates in Sprinklr using the governed product data, then route them through approval before publishing. If product attributes change in Stibo Systems, Sprinklr content can be flagged for review and update.
Business value: Helps regulated industries keep social content aligned with the latest approved product information and reduces the risk of publishing outdated claims.

Data flow: Sprinklr ? Stibo Systems
When Sprinklr care teams identify recurring customer data issues such as duplicate records, incorrect account details, or inconsistent product ownership, those exceptions can be sent to Stibo Systems for stewardship review. Data governance teams can validate and correct the master record, then push the cleaned data back to downstream systems.
Business value: Turns social care interactions into a source of data quality improvement and reduces repeated customer friction across channels.
